>gnl|CDD|29970 cd01085, APP, X-Prolyl Aminopeptidase 2. E.C. 3.4.11.9. Also known
           as X-Pro aminopeptidase, proline aminopeptidase,
           aminopeptidase P, and aminoacylproline aminopeptidase.
           Catalyses release of any N-terminal amino acid,
           including proline, that is linked with proline, even
           from a dipeptide or tripeptide..

>gnl|CDD|29969 cd01066, APP_MetAP, A family including aminopeptidase P,
           aminopeptidase M, and prolidase. Also known as
           metallopeptidase family M24. This family of enzymes is
           able to cleave amido-, imido- and amidino-containing
           bonds. Members exibit relatively narrow substrate
           specificity compared to other metallo-aminopeptidases,
           suggesting they play roles in regulation of biological
           processes rather than general protein degradation..

>gnl|CDD|29972 cd01087, Prolidase, Prolidase. E.C. 3.4.13.9. Also known as Xaa-Pro
           dipeptidase, X-Pro dipeptidase, proline dipeptidase.,
           imidodipeptidase, peptidase D, gamma-peptidase.
           Catalyses hydrolysis of Xaa-Pro dipeptides; also acts on
           aminoacyl-hydroxyproline analogs. No action on Pro-Pro..

>gnl|CDD|132966 cd06635, STKc_TAO1, Catalytic domain of the Protein
           Serine/Threonine Kinase, Thousand-and-one amino acids 1.
            Serine/threonine kinases (STKs), thousand-and-one amino
           acids 1 (TAO1) subfamily, catalytic (c) domain. STKs
           catalyze the transfer of the gamma-phosphoryl group from
           ATP to serine/threonine residues on protein substrates.
           The TAO subfamily is part of a larger superfamily that
           includes the catalytic domains of other protein STKs,
           protein tyrosine kinases, RIO kinases, aminoglycoside
           phosphotransferase, choline kinase, and phosphoinositide
           3-kinase. TAO proteins possess mitogen-activated protein
           kinase (MAPK) kinase kinase (MAPKKK or MAP3K or MKKK)
           activity. MAPK signaling cascades are important in
           mediating cellular responses to extracellular signals.
           TAO1 is sometimes referred to as prostate-derived
           sterile 20-like kinase 2 (PSK2). TAO1 activates the p38
           MAPK through direct interaction with and activation of
           MEK3. TAO1 is highly expressed in the brain and may play
           a role in neuronal apoptosis. TAO1 interacts with the
           checkpoint proteins BubR1 and Mad2, and plays an
           important role in regulating mitotic progression, which
           is required for both chromosome congression and
           checkpoint-induced anaphase delay. TAO1 may play a role
           in protecting genomic stability.

>gnl|CDD|132965 cd06634, STKc_TAO2, Catalytic domain of the Protein
           Serine/Threonine Kinase, Thousand-and-one amino acids 2.
            Serine/threonine kinases (STKs), thousand-and-one amino
           acids 2 (TAO2) subfamily, catalytic (c) domain. STKs
           catalyze the transfer of the gamma-phosphoryl group from
           ATP to serine/threonine residues on protein substrates.
           The TAO subfamily is part of a larger superfamily that
           includes the catalytic domains of other protein STKs,
           protein tyrosine kinases, RIO kinases, aminoglycoside
           phosphotransferase, choline kinase, and phosphoinositide
           3-kinase. TAO proteins possess mitogen-activated protein
           kinase (MAPK) kinase kinase (MAPKKK or MAP3K or MKKK)
           activity. MAPK signaling cascades are important in
           mediating cellular responses to extracellular signals.
           Human TAO2 is also known as prostate-derived Ste20-like
           kinase (PSK) and was identified in a screen for
           overexpressed RNAs in prostate cancer. TAO2 activates
           both p38 and c-Jun N-terminal kinase (JNK), by
           phosphorylating and activating the respective MAP/ERK
           kinases (MEKs, also known as MKKs or MAPKKs), MEK3/MEK6
           and MKK4/MKK7. TAO2 contains a long C-terminal extension
           with autoinhibitory segments. It is activated by the
           release of this inhibition and the phosphorylation of
           its activation loop serine. TAO2 functions as a
           regulator of actin cytoskeletal and microtubule
           organization. In addition, it regulates the transforming
           growth factor-activated kinase 1 (TAK1), which is a
           MAPKKK that plays an essential role in the signaling
           pathways of tumor necrosis factor (TNF), interleukin 1
           (IL-1), and Toll-like receptor (TLR).
